V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X  ›  geelaw  ›  全部回复第 176 页 / 共 176 页
回复总数  3510
1 ... 167  168  169  170  171  172  173  174  175  176  
@sensui7 感谢您的回复。

上面贴的图已经过时了。

磁贴的信息容量比较有限,展现了标题、摘要和题图之后就没什么其他的空间了(最多可以再用 badge 表现一下评论数),此外磁贴是一个大的点击目标,这样就不能列出标签、直达评论的链接了。另一种设定是采取双面 /peeking 的磁贴,一面是题图+评论数,另一面是标题和摘要,这样做的好处是很容易解决可访问性(对比度)的要求。但是可能因为 timing 不好让读者必须等待磁贴翻面。此外还有一些问题,例如有些文章是没有题图的,这些磁贴的图就不太好弄,再比如现在的题图都是按照 4:3 选择的,增加磁贴之后剪裁很成问题。

现在评论数就是在日期后面,之所以右侧放置是为了保持对齐,如果多次访问我的网站会发现昨今二日里气泡的位置改变了——从数字左边变到右边,这个也是对齐考虑,因为数字的加载需要一段时间,要让数字出现的位置尽量不改变其他元素的位置,否则会有跳动的感觉。

感觉主页可以考虑一下使用磁贴设计,现在的设计对 archive 页面比较合适。
@boolean93 感谢您的建议,我刚刚实现了在视区宽度大于 1600px 时转换为横向分列排版的形式,并且打印的时候如果宽度大于 1600px 也会采用分栏(大约 720px 到 850px 一栏)。
@minamike 居然忘了还有 vendor-prefix 可以用 orz ,懒得再改了,反正现在这个也能用。而且这样还可以兼容更多版本的 IE (虽然我没打算兼容 IE10-)。
@minamike 感谢您提出的图片乱的问题。我修改了条目列举的实现, so that :

- 当且仅当宽视图且有图片时显示图片;
- 如果显示图片,则图片宽度是 320px ,高度至少是 240px ;
- 如果左侧文字多,则增加图片高度;
- 如果左侧文字少,则在摘要和标签之间增加空白。

相比之前,设定最小高度让条目列举看起来整齐不少;此外标签、日期、评论数的显示也改变了一下,感觉新版本的更整齐。

吐槽一下 HTML 和 CSS 碎片化问题,我一开始用 flex-box 实现的,后来发现 Safari (El Capitan) 居然不支持!于是换回 CSS table 实现。
![期待的显示效果]( http://wx2.sinaimg.cn/large/8e7092e9gy1fefo2jk66qj20u00k0jz4.jpg)

这个是期待的显示效果,在其他操作系统(字体)下 emoji 会有不同的样式。此外右边的图似乎不太好搞,它是主题图,宽度永远是 300px ,高度根据左边的摘要、修改日期和标签产生的高度决定,所以会有点乱。但是我不想它控制高度,所以高度上可能有不一致的现象。我正在考虑解决,例如要求主题图的高度至少是一个固定数。
@minamike 关于图标不好看的问题,这个我无法解决,因为我没有把字体 host 在网上的权利,所以要得到正确的效果请安装 Segoe UI Emoji ,简单点就是使用 Windows 10 。阅读全文是点标题而不是点话语泡泡,那个是直接跳进评论。


@wuling 十年前的网站不是这种配色的,十年前的网站响应式很差吧。
我的是把博文、发布器用 git 托管在 VSTS 上,在 GitHub 上建立一个用于托管页面的站点。

本地使用的时候 clone 两个仓库,分别放在 Blog 和 BlogSiteRoot 目录里面。

Blog 里面有 PostsSource (动态内容,包括含扩展语法的 Markdown ,以及 JSON 配置的 tags 、 authors 等)和 Publisher (静态内容和发布脚本),运行发布脚本会清空 BlogSiteRoot 然后把静态内容复制进去,再把动态内容生成好之后放进去。

BlogSiteRoot 的另一个作用是可以在本地运行 IIS 直接显示效果,调试好了再分别 commit 、 push 两个仓库。

如果要自动化发布的话可以搞一个虚拟机专门接管这个玩意儿,用 web-hook 告诉虚拟机运行发布脚本再 commit 、 push 进去。不过我觉得反正要调试的,所以没必要自动化发布。
@wolfan 看 index.html 的 meta 和根目录下的 browserconfig.xml 以及 tiles/?.xml (?=1..5 )这些文件。

此外要工作正常还需要一般的动态磁贴要求,例如 XML 不超 5 KB 、图片不超 200 KB ,这很容易忘记导致磁铁不能显示。
@Kilerd
@hxtheone
大概自己做的怎么都会觉得好看😷还有一个原因是我把这些外观和 UI 功能背后的代码和它们放在一起觉得很棒,但是对于外观来说很棒就是好看,所以就用“好看”表达出来了

另外我是 Windows 8.1 UI 支持者,所以不难看出这些简洁的设定(我就不说“设计”了)对我来说会让我觉得优雅。
1 ... 167  168  169  170  171  172  173  174  175  176  
关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   976 人在线   最高记录 6679   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 29ms · UTC 20:35 · PVG 04:35 · LAX 12:35 · JFK 15:35
Developed with CodeLauncher
♥ Do have faith in what you're doing.